Transaction 251ba83fe7d915fa19219f1c239e795554da3cf54a4c072feb58f9e86facb823

3 Input
1 Outputs
  • 251ba83fe7d915fa19219f1c239e795554da3cf54a4c072feb58f9e86facb823:0
  • value  356077
    address  1QEyqxPKsxkFhpDCx5y1carr21QGxH4rg1